Do I keep the millet in the dark now til mycelium colonizes?

3 Likes

yeah put it in a nice dark and warm place. an airing cupboard is great. With a syringe you should see growth after a couple weeks. make sure to shake the bag good when you inoculate, and donā€™t use the entire syringe! youā€™ll definitely want to save a bit for another attempt :wink:

6 Likes

You can but there is no difference in dark or light colonizationā€¦ Key is to keep them cool thoughā€¦ Roundabout way of saying your choice, makes no real difference, like soak and paper towel vs direct sowing with beansā€¦

And donā€™t shake when you innoculate, reason being spores themselves are singular beings that need to reach out and grab a similar spore to be able to continue to grow, shaking after innoculation mixes them around from each other and makes it harder to find a compatible spore (again, you can do it, but it will take longer to search for compatible spores)

Spore your bag near the edges of the oats, wait til 25%ish of the visible grain is colonizedā€¦ Then breakup the colonized bits and mix them through the rest of the bag as evenly as it could be, after that you are on a 2 week homestretch to full colonizationā€¦ Then tray it and case it or monotub it and case itā€¦
